Two pendulums each of lengh l are initially situated as shown in figure. The first pendulum is released and strikes the second. Assume that the collision is completely inelastic and neglect the mass of the string and frictional effects. How high does the centre of mass rise after the collision ?

A

`d[(m_(1))/((m_(1)+m_(2)))]^(2)`

B

`d[(m_(1))/((m_(1)+m_(2)))]`

C

`(d(m_(1)+m_(2))^(2))/m_(2)`

D

`d[(m_(2))/((m_(1)+m_(2)))]^(2)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A

By conservation of momentum
`m_(1)v_(1)=(m_(1)+M_(2))V`
`or m_(1)sqrt(2gd)=(m_(1)+m_(2))v`
let centre of mass rise through a height h
`1/2(m_(1)+m_(2))v^(2)=(m_(1)+m_(2))gh`
`h=d{(m_(1))/(m_(1)+m_(2))}^(2)`
